Joaquin Wilde says he’s ‘good’ after being knocked out during WWE Speed match
Posted: Jun 3rd 2025 By: Bryan Rose
Joaquin Wilde is “good” after being knocked out during a match.
The LWO member was wrestling Lexis King in a WWE Speed match that was taped right before Raw went on the air. Fan footage showed Wilde being checked on by WWE’s medical staff as the match came to a stop.
Wilde later posted an update on his condition on social media.
“Never been knocked out cold before. So alot to process right now. But im good no worries,” he wrote.
Wilde and tag team partner Cruz Del Toro have only been used sparingly on main roster programing, with both of their last appearances being part of the Andre the Giant battle royal back in April. Another LWO member, Rey Mysterio, is out of action after suffering a groin injury on the same show.
Del Toro and Wilde are currently scheduled to team with fellow member Dragon Lee to face Octagon Jr., Aero Star, and Mr. Iguana at Worlds Collide this Saturday.
